Pharaon - a king of ancient Egypt, mummy - a dead body covered in cloth, especially from ancient Egypt, pyramid - a shape with a square base and four triangular sides that meet to form a point at the top, tomb - a place where a dead person is buried, usually with a monument (= stone structure), Sphinx - in ancient stories, an imaginary creature with a lion's body and a person's or animal's head, and, in Greek stories, usually with wings, papyrus - a tall plant like a grass that grows in or near water, especially in North Africa, or paper made from this plant, especially by ancient Egyptians, carving - a shape or pattern cut into wood or stone or the skill of doing this, scarab - A type of large beetle was sacred to the ancient Egyptians., sarcophagus - a stone coffin, often decorated, that was used in ancient times, hieroglyphics - pictures or symbols that represent words, used in the writing system of ancient Egypt, clay - thick, heavy soil that is soft when wet, and hard when dry or baked, used for making bricks and containers, amulet - an object worn because it is believed to protect against evil, disease, or unhappiness, camel - a large animal with a long neck, that lives in the desert and has one or two humps (= large raised areas of flesh) on its back, canoe - a small, light, narrow boat, pointed at both ends and moved using a paddle (= a short pole with a flat blade),
